The Harborline ingest job pulls nightly files from the Caldmere Logistics SFTP drop. Host, port, and remote path are set via `HARBORLINE_SFTP_HOST`, `HARBORLINE_SFTP_PORT`, and `HARBORLINE_SFTP_PATH` in the service `.env`. If the pull fails, check connectivity first, then credential expiry — Caldmere rotates quarterly. The job retries three times with backoff before paging. Files land in `/var/harborline/inbox` and are checksummed before processing. The partner account's password is set on the next line of the env file:

env line for yahaf-kageg: VAULT_KEY5=978f5

Quick heads-up on Pinwheel UI versioning: we cut a minor release every sprint, and anything touching component props needs a changeset file in the PR. No changeset, no merge — the bot will nag you. Majors are rare and go through the design council first. The full policy, with examples of what counts as breaking, lives on the internal page below.

wiki page, bahip-yahip: https://grafana.qirvanlabs.corp/browse/display/projects/cc3a1b9dbfc9

Driver-assignment heuristic flaking on the Copperline CI pool again. Root cause is almost always clock skew between the dispatch simulator and the fixture seeds — re-seed with a pinned epoch before blaming the scoring code. Don't bump the proximity weight; that masks it. If the greedy fallback fires more than twice per run, escalate to the Marrowgate team. Reference the failing run by the token below.

build token for tajeg-bajep: htk14_409ba9df6b8acb

RUNBOOK 7.3 — Payslips, Marrow Creek Yard

Marrow Creek has no printer, so payslips are printed at the Delton hub each fortnight and sent out sealed. Shift lead checks the envelope count against the roster before release. Transport is handled by Fenwick Runners on the Thursday loop. At hand-over, the shift lead must relay the following instruction to the courier:

drop instructions, yafof-kajeg: the zorvan ralath courier leaves the rusath pelox julael ledger at gate 3126 under passcode 490256